This is a mom and pop place that may not be the cleanest nor the most friendly but who cares about that when you're eating such great food?
Stopped in here famished after an afternoon in the city. I didn't look around to see how big the portions were so when our food was placed in front of us I was a little overwhelmed (just kidding, I was delighted).
We ordered the egg drop soup, shrimp and veggie dumplings, and veggie fried rice.
Egg drop soup: delicious. I was pleased that they had chili on the table because I like a kick to my soup. There were large pieces of veggies in the soup, like cabbage, but not your run of the mill green cabbage. It was purple cabbage and it was peppery and delicious!
Shrimp and veggie dumplings: a huge plate of handmade deliciousness. There are ladies making these in the front of the restaurant so you can watch your meal be assembled. All of the ingredients used in the dumplings were flavorful and fresh. I snarfed my portion so fast I didn't even take a picture.
Veggie fried rice: I appreciated their use of different veggies in their rice, ie mushrooms! Generous amounts of vegetables and a good amount of seasoning. I didn't need to add any soy sauce or chili.
I really did enjoy the food here, when can I return? This place is dinged due to service and the general grime of the shop. The bathrooms are not wheelchair accessible and the women's stall doesn't even lock. I'll remember that for next time!
Cash only!
